Subject: bug#25406: 24.5; doc string of `Info-history'
Date: Mon, 9 Jan 2017 08:39:13 -0800 (PST)
The doc string of `Info-find-emacs-command-nodes' refers you to variable
`Info-history' for the format of the locations.

But the doc for `Info-history' says nothing about FILENAME, NODENAME,
and BUFFERPOS.

Instead, those are described in `Info-find-emacs-command-nodes'.

Something is backwards here, and/or missing.  Why refer to "the format
used in the variable `Info-history' if consulting that variable tells
you less about the format that what you are told before sending you
there?

Also, the language in the last sentence of the doc string for
`Info-find-emacs-command-nodes' is not so good.  I'm guessing that
this might be what is really meant:

 ", where BUFFERPOS is the line number
 of the first element of the returned list (which is treated specially
 in `Info-goto-emacs-command-node'), and 0 for the other elements of
 the list."

But why the parenthetical remark, and what it really means, I have
no idea.
